Mission & Vision. The Minnesota Council of Nonprofits (MCN) was founded in 1987 to meet the increasing information needs of nonprofits and to convene nonprofits to address issues facing the sector. It is the largest state association of nonprofits in the United States.

Each year, the Minnesota Council of Nonprofits recognizes outstanding nonprofits, nonprofit and community work, and nonprofit leaders through the Nonprofit Mission Awards, Virginia McKnight Binger Unsung Hero Awards, Nonprofit Leadership Awards, and Dot.Org Awards. a formal rating system; an open-ended discussion of career goals and paths; and. response from the executive director. One system that often works well for many nonprofit organizations is for the board chair to circulate a survey to all of the board members asking specific questions about the executive director’s performance during the past year. This report shares results from a current conditions survey the Minnesota Council of Nonprofits (MCN) conducted in 2023 from June to July (197 responses). On January 1, 2020, the Minnesota Council of Nonprofits (MCN) launched BenefitsMN, a health care coverage option for Minnesota nonprofits! We are thrilled to continue sponsorship of this Association Health Plan for our members, and we remain committed to increasing the vitality of Minnesota’s nonprofit sector.

St Paul, Minnesota, United States.Employee Policies. 1. Nonprofits must comply with all federal, state and local employment laws when hiring, employing and dismissing personnel. 2. Nonprofits must comply with employment mandates, including: wage and hour laws. 3. Nonprofit organizations should adopt a set of board-approved policies and procedures for managing employees.Employee Policies. 1.
